How to Budget for Your Project
Planning a remodeling project needs precise budget management to make certain costs stay within expected limits and financial means. Homeowners must begin by creating a detailed budget that factors in all likely expenditures, including materials, labor, permits, and unexpected costs. Investigating the standard cost of similar renovations locally can provide a realistic framework for budgeting.
Prioritizing necessities over desires is crucial, enabling efficient money allocation. Establishing a buffer, usually around 10 to 20 percent of the overall cost, can help manage unforeseen expenses that often arise during renovations.
Furthermore, requesting various estimates from builders allows you to find the most cost-effective option and still guaranteeing high-quality results. Frequently checking and modifying the budget as the project progresses helps avoid exceeding the budget and keeps finances in check. Ultimately, a carefully prepared budget improves the renovation process, making sure the project is completed on time and within the set finances.

Hire Trustworthy Professionals
Selecting reliable contractors is crucial for ensuring the renovation achieves its objectives. Individuals must commence by conducting thorough research, soliciting advice from their social circle, and reading online reviews. Inspecting certifications and protection safeguards against possible risks and secures obedience to local laws. It is important to secure various bids for the purpose of evaluating work and fees, enabling sound selections. When meeting contractors, property owners must inquire about previous projects and request references to evaluate their proven track record and reliability. Clear communication concerning deadlines and what is expected is fundamental in establishing a strong alliance. Importantly, a well-defined contract specifying the work limits, how and when money will be transferred, and warranty details minimizes potential disputes and ensure a harmonious collaboration throughout the remodeling process.

Common Questions

What Is the Best Way to Find My Home's Current Market Value?
To determine a home's worth, one can examine similar recent transactions, get advice from an agent for a professional appraisal, or utilize digital appraisal services to calculate its value based on current market trends.
What Materials Should I Use for Durable Upgrades?
The top choices for enduring projects feature premium lumber, hard-wearing tiling, fiber-cement siding, and stainless steel fixtures. Such products withstand wear and tear, guaranteeing performance and good looks over time, boosting the home's total worth.
How Can I Find the Best Builder for My Project?
To select the best builder, one should research credentials, examine testimonials, demand client contacts, and review cost estimates. Clear dialogue and honesty in the first meetings are critically important for ensuring alignment on what is expected and when it will be finished.
Can I Live in My Home During the Renovation Work?

Yes, one can live in their home during remodeling, though it may be inconvenient. Think about the size of the renovation, potential noise, dust, and access restrictions, as they will heavily influence how you live.
Which Permissions Are Required for Large-Scale Remodeling?
For large remodeling projects, one typically requires building permits, plumbing permits, power approvals, and sometimes land use permits. It is essential to check local regulations and contact the local government to guarantee compliance and steer clear of legal trouble.
